At its core, understanding how COVID tests change daily starts with clarity: most rapid tests detect viral antigens within 15–30 minutes, delivering fast answers without lab visits. Antigen tests work by identifying proteins from the virus, ideal for early-stage detection and frequent screening. Meanwhile, PCR tests—still the gold standard—offer unmatched accuracy but require lab processing and take longer.
Newer innovations include multiplex tests that detect COVID alongside other common respiratory viruses, reducing confusion and improving clinical decisions. Some even sync directly with mobile apps, sending results and risk insights instantly—turning testing into part of a seamless health data stream.
These evolving tools don’t just deliver results—they shape behavior. Knowing results come quickly encourages timely self-isolation, prompt contact tracing, and smarter preventive habits, shifting daily routines toward greater awareness and resilience.

Q: How accurate are home COVID tests compared to lab tests?
Fast antigen tests detect about 70–80% of active infections during peak virus levels, most reliable when used shortly after exposure. PCR tests remain far more sensitive and confirmatory, especially for early or low-level infections. Combining both approaches builds greater confidence.

Q: Can tests show me anything beyond “positive” or “negative”?
Many modern tools provide estimated viral load estimates or risk categories, helping users understand transmission likelihood and timing of peak contagiousness—health data once reserved for clinical settings.
Q: How often should I test if I’m at high risk?
Guidelines recommend testing at key moments—before gatherings, early in symptoms, and if exposed. For regular monitoring, weekly rapid tests paired with symptom checks can detect hidden infections early.
Q: Do digital test records enhance privacy or raise concerns?
Digital results come from encrypted apps designed to protect user data. Most systems anonymize and secure information, with full control over sharing—no mandatory personal identifiers required.
